Netherlands-based APM Terminals wins Costa Rica $1 billion port concession

Wednesday, March 2, 2011

The long-awaited privatisation of Costa Rica’s Puerto Limon-Moin has resulted in APM Terminals being awarded a 33-year concession to operate Moin Container Terminal.

Despite criticism of the privatisation process as painfully slow, the port is a major prize for the Netherlands-headquartered terminal operator. 

The investment required is almost $1 billion.
